Semi Trailer Home Plans: Essential Considerations for a Unique Living Space
Semi trailer home plans offer an innovative alternative to traditional housing, providing a unique blend of mobility and affordability. Embracing the concept of tiny living, these homes are crafted within the confines of a semi-trailer and can be customized to meet specific needs and preferences.
When designing semi trailer home plans, several essential aspects come into play:
1. Size and Layout
The first step is to determine the ideal size and layout for your semi trailer home. Consider the number of occupants and their living habits. Flexible floor plans allow you to maximize space while creating distinct living areas for sleeping, cooking, and relaxation.
2. Floor Plan Configuration
The floor plan configuration should optimize space utilization and ensure a comfortable flow of movement. Open-concept designs promote spaciousness, while separate rooms provide privacy. Loft spaces and storage compartments help maximize vertical space and keep clutter at bay.
3. Natural Lighting and Ventilation
Natural lighting and ventilation are crucial for a healthy and inviting living environment. Large windows and skylights allow ample sunlight to enter, reducing the need for artificial lighting. Proper ventilation systems maintain air quality and prevent moisture buildup.
4. Electrical, Plumbing, and HVAC Systems
Semi trailer home plans must incorporate functional electrical, plumbing, and HVAC systems. These systems ensure the comfortable and efficient operation of your home, providing utilities such as electricity, water, heating, and cooling.
5. Exterior Design
The exterior design of your semi trailer home reflects your personal style. Consider the color scheme, materials, and architectural features that complement the overall aesthetic. Seamless integration with the surrounding environment enhances curb appeal and creates a visually cohesive space.
6. Mobility and Towing Considerations
Semi trailer homes are designed for mobility, but it's important to factor in towing requirements. The size and weight of your trailer determine the appropriate towing vehicle. Ensure you have the necessary equipment and expertise to transport your home safely.
7. Legal and Safety Regulations
Before constructing a semi trailer home, familiarize yourself with local building codes and safety regulations. These regulations may vary depending on the location and use of your home. Obtain necessary permits and inspections to ensure compliance and protect your investment.
